What is 404 WordPress Error

A 404 error, also known as a “Page Not Found” error, occurs when a user tries to access a web page or resource on your WordPress site that doesn’t exist or is no longer available.

SEO Redirection Plugin

seo-redirection-banner

SEO Redirection – 301 Redirect Manager is a top choice plugin for managing 301 redirects, optimizing SEO, and simplifying website migration. It is acclaimed for its robust functionalities and user-friendly interface, making it an excellent tool for managing directory changes, controlling redirections, and boosting SEO.

Features To Solve 404 WordPress Error

  • Fix Crawl Errors: This HTTPS redirection plugin includes a feature to fix crawl errors (404 & soft 404) reported in Google Search Console, allowing you to address issues directly.
  • Automatic Redirects: Automatically add a 301 redirect when a post’s URL changes, preventing broken links from occurring after updates.
  • Full Logs for Redirected URLs: Maintain detailed logs of all redirected URLs, including how many times each redirect has occurred, helping you track and analyze traffic.
  • Wildcard Redirection Support: Use wildcard redirects to manage multiple similar URLs efficiently, reducing the need for individual entries.
  • Regular Expressions in Redirects: Implement regular expressions for advanced redirect scenarios, giving you greater control over how URLs are managed.
  • User-Friendly Interface: The plugin features a friendly GUI that simplifies the process of adding and managing redirects, making it accessible even for beginners.

Easy HTTPS Redirection (SSL)

https-redirection-banner

Easy HTTPS Redirection (SSL) is a top choice for users who have installed an SSL certificate on their site and want to ensure the HTTPS version of their web pages are indexed by search engines. This plugin automatically redirects users to the HTTPS version of a page when the non-HTTPS version is accessed, enhancing site security and SEO performance.

Features To Solve 404 WordPress Error

  • Automatic HTTPS Redirection: The plugin automatically redirects all HTTP requests to their HTTPS counterparts, ensuring that users always access the secure version of your site. This prevents 404 errors that can occur when users attempt to access non-secure URLs.
  • Selective Page Redirection: Users can choose specific pages to redirect from HTTP to HTTPS, allowing for granular control over which URLs are enforced with HTTPS.
  • Force Load Static Files Using HTTPS: This feature ensures that all static files (images, JavaScript, CSS) are loaded over HTTPS, preventing mixed content warnings that could lead to 404 errors if resources fail to load.
  • Error Handling for Non-HTTPS Requests: By redirecting users from non-HTTPS URLs, the plugin minimizes the chances of encountering 404 errors due to incorrect URL formats.
  • .htaccess File Management: The plugin updates the .htaccess file automatically to implement redirection rules, ensuring that any configuration changes are applied without manual intervention, which can help prevent misconfigurations leading to 404 errors.
  • Compatibility with Reverse Proxies: The plugin includes rules to handle sites behind reverse proxies, ensuring proper redirection and minimizing potential 404 errors in complex server environments.

FAQs

1. What causes 404 errors in WordPress?

404 errors occur when a page or resource on your website is not found. This can happen due to changes in URLs, deleted content, or incorrect internal/external links. It is important to address these errors promptly to avoid negative impacts on user experience and SEO rankings.

2. How can HTTPS redirection plugins help resolve 404 errors?

HTTPS redirection plugins automatically redirect users from HTTP to HTTPS versions of your pages, ensuring a secure connection. They also handle broken links by redirecting outdated URLs to correct ones, effectively resolving 404 errors and preserving your site’s SEO value.

4. Can redirection plugins improve SEO after resolving 404 errors?

Yes, fixing 404 errors with redirection plugins can significantly improve SEO. Redirecting broken links ensures that search engines index the correct pages, preventing loss of rankings. Redirects also maintain user experience, reducing bounce rates and helping with SEO metrics like dwell time.

5. How do I check if my 404 errors have been fixed after using a redirection plugin?

You can use tools like Google Search Console to monitor for 404 errors and ensure they are resolved. Many redirection plugins also offer built-in logs or reports that show whether your redirects are working correctly and if 404 errors are still being detected.
